In Roblox, OP is an acronym for the phrase “overpowered”. Overpowered is used to refer to items, players, or other objects that are very powerful or impressive. It may also be used as another way to say “good” or “impressive”.
→ Example Usage
“Just got this OP sword—cuts through everything in one hit!”
“You’re OP at parkour—how do you nail every jump?”
“This speed boost is OP—crossed the map in like two seconds!”
“That build you made is straight-up OP—looks amazing!”
How OP Is Used in Roblox
OP gets used in Roblox whenever something is clearly stronger than it should be. A weapon that one-shots everyone, a script that makes a player invincible, or a game mechanic that breaks balance all get labeled OP. Players also use it to describe exceptionally skilled players.
Related Roblox Dictionary Terms
If you see OP in chat, these terms usually come up in the same conversations:
• Noob — “new or inexperienced player” — often used as a light insult
• Sweat/Tryhard — “overly competitive player” — cares too much about winning
• Smurf — “pro on a low-level account” — unfair matchmaking
• Skid — “script copier” — uses others’ exploits
• Boosted Ape — “player carried by friends” — skilled-seeming but not earned
